Ripe for new things...

One of the things I like the most about the open source, and free software communities is the level of collaboration that come with them. This makes it easy to find a project that suits what are you looking for, or starting a new one where there is the need.

For me, this makes these communities fields where innovations can come far more rapidly and more ease than when things are done with behind closed doors. Mainly because the information, and how the software works, flows easily. Anyone who has any interest to use, or see how it works can have a look.

And because of these, it's more likely that someone comes with an answer to a problem. Or, can find a new path to solve the problem that hasn't been implemented before.

Closing the doors on this type of collaboration would do more harm than good. It would most likely hinder knowledge than to do any good at all.
